Barrier Lake, located in Kananaskis in Bow Valley Provincial Park, offers calm waters for paddling with easy roadside access for a relaxed day trip. Visitors can explore day-use areas, lakeside parks and hiking trails that weave between the shoreline and surrounding peaks, with Mount Baldy rising dramatically above Highway 40. The man-made lake, formed by a hydroelectric dam on its north side, creates a broad, open setting that feels both wild and accessible. In summer, the clear, sheltered water draws canoeists, kayakers and stand-up paddleboarders looking for a scenic, low-key outing. A convenient boat launch makes it simple to get on the water, whether staying for a quick paddle or lingering to watch the light change on the mountains.
